Hyper-V Cloud Fast Track: Management

Scalable infrastructureInfrastructure Deployment – bare metal to infrastructure deployed• Utilize Microsoft Deployment Toolkit• Windows Deployment Services

Provisioning and De-Provisioning• Self-Service Portal v2.0 (small, medium, large VM’s or by workload)

Infrastructure Monitoring• Insight from HW layer to software layer in the VM

Infrastructure Maintenance• Must be able to update any element of the infrastructure without

impacting availability

Resource Optimization• Dynamically move workloads to adjust to bottle-necks• Consolidate on few resources when appropriate to increase

utilization ratio

Backup and Disaster Recovery

Hyper-V Cloud Fast Track: Compute

Processors, cores, RAM – High I/O – low latency (blade or rack)High Quality servers to host state-full workloadsSAS or SATA for direct attachSAN for all VM workloads

If Fiber Channel – 2+ (4 to 8) GFC HBA’sIf iSCSI – 10 GbE NIC’s or HBA’sIf FCOE – 2+ 10Gb-CNA’s

MPIOEach server must use multiple NIC’s teamed and/or virtual NICsRedundancy

Detailed Analysis: Storage

Highly available storage• Reliable, highly available SAN

MPIO supportCluster support Solution must isolate between storage and Ethernet I/O

If converged, must provide QoS to guarantee storage performanceiSCSI is required for guest clustering

iSCSI and FCEthernet Fiber Channel bridge

Clustered File Systems• Cluster Shared Volumes

• 2008 R2 Feature – shares disk and I/O redirection• Same VLAN for multi-site clustering

NetApp Hyper-V Cloud Fast Track with Cisco

Hyper-V Cloud Fast Track is a pre-validated, best-in-class Microsoft private cloud design

NetApp entry is the first multi-vendor private cloud architecture

Joint collaboration among NetApp, Cisco and Microsoft

Microsoft infrastructure software (Microsoft Hyper-V, Systems Center including SCVMM, SCOM, SCSM, Opalis)

Cisco UCS servers and Nexus switches

NetApp storage & software

Accelerates private cloud deployments at reduced risk

Technical reference architecture, design, build and operate guides
